亡灵亡魂
[wáng líng wáng hún]
'Wandering Soul' or 'Wandering Spirit'. The username gives a ghostly and detached vibe suggesting maybe they are feeling lost, aimless in life, or simply have a fascination for things otherworldly or ethereal.
